The police chief who shot himself in the ankle was waving a loaded pistol and being careless, according to two students who were attending his class to qualify for a concealed-weapons permit. “We were told the gun is the chief’s personal sidearm, but it looked to me like he didn’t know anything about the gun,” Lewis Walker said.

 Bart Ulm, another student seeking certification to carry a concealed weapon, said he was surprised Chief Dave Hansen was using a loaded gun to show how it worked.

“Right then, I was very leery, because there’s no need to have live ammo in a gun in the class. But I figured he’s the chief, so he must know what he’s doing,” Ulm told the Standard-Examiner of Ogden.

Hansen held the Glock 40 under a table to disassemble it when a bullet fired, Walker said.

The chief cried, “I’m hit,” and fell over. Students who were screaming “Officer down!” were urged to call 911.

The gun went off in a conference room Saturday at Riverdale police headquarters. Hansen was taken to McKay-Dee Hospital in Ogden for surgery and released Monday, Lt. James Ebert said.

 Ebert said the findings of an internal investigation would be announced Wednesday.

mxitlogo.jpgChat rooms are synonymous with all kinds of trouble. South Africa has launched its own kind of chat room and it is stirring up problems.

Mxit is a proudly South African product. It has seen millions of subscribers sign up at one hell of a rate and why wouldn’t you when you can send a message for less than 1 cent. So what is Mxit and how does it work? Well, Mxit is an instant messaging service for cellphones that uses GPRS or 3G to send messages to other cellphones or computers. Anyone with the right cellphone can download the program and use it to chat to anyone, anywhere in the world, at a fraction of the cost of an SMS.
